summaryrefslogtreecommitdiff
path: root/Zend/tests/closure_bindTo_preserves_used_variables.phpt
blob: cec68ea70a89ad8bc2c5e41a0c50c5745b365459 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
--TEST--
Closure::bindTo() should preserve used variables
--FILE--
<?php

$var = 0;
$fn = function() use($var) {
    var_dump($var);
};
$fn();
$fn = $fn->bindTo(null, null);
$fn();

?>
--EXPECT--
int(0)
int(0)